Planetary Data[1]
- Star Type: G2V
- Position in System: 1 (of 8)
- Number of Moons: 2 (Alyssa, Clytemnestra)
- Days to Jump Point: 9
- Surface Water: 67%
- Atm. Pressure: Standard (Breathable)
- Surface Gravity: 1.06
- Equatorial Temp: 22°C
- Highest Native Life: Mammals

Planetary Info
Yance I's first colonists were Amish and Mennonites. These groups traveled to Yance I hoping to find a Terra-like world that would let them practice their faith and allow them to shed the technology that had become so prominent on Terra. In this they were successful. Yance I was a beautiful world with conditions nearly identical to that of Terra. Their excitement was short-lived however.
The initial survey of the world missed the presence of the world's apex predator, the black reaper. This carnivore looked and behaved much like the Terran puma, if the puma had a prehensile tail equipped with spikes and was 50% larger. The black reaper quickly targeted the colonists as a new food supply. The walls the colonists erected as protection could easily be scaled or jumped over by the reapers, and the primitive firearms the colonists had were useless against the reaper's tough hide. Moving the settlements didn't help because the reapers simply followed the colonists. In desperation the colonists acquired modern infantry weapons and lasers that could kill the reapers. These weapons saved the colony from destruction, but their introduction was the first step to overturning the beliefs that formed the core of the colony.
By the time of the Star League Yance I had been heavily industrialized on one continent, including the presence of a small arms factory. The original settlers (and those who wanted to get away from technology) moved to the continent of Neuhoffen. After the fall of the Star League, the Combine took control of the world and moved the inhabitants of Neuhoffen into smaller and smaller enclaves to gain access to the minerals available on the continent. By the end of the Jihad the Amish and Mennonite population had been reduced to a shadow of their former selves, serving more as a tourist attraction or living history exhibit than a culture.[1]
